Авторские статьи

Почему забросили Unity?


Для многих решение Марка Шаттлворта отказаться от идеи конвергенции и прекратить разработку Unity и Mir было словно гром среди ясного неба. В интервью только сейчас Марк разъяснил мотивы почему поступили именно так.

Кратко для тех кто не следит за судьбой Убунту. В октябре 2010 года было объявлено о грандиозном плане создания конвергентного рабочего стола Ubuntu, чья единая кодовая база будет работать и адаптироваться к мобильным устройствам, телевизорам, устройствам из мира IoT и т.д. Данный план был назван Unity, что подчёркивало идею единой кодовой базы, унифицированные компоненты в различных образах Убунту (cloud, server, desktop).

Нам рисовали картинки нашего будущего.

Через 7 лет идею похоронили. 19 октября 2017 года релиз Ubuntu 17.10 Artful Aardvark вышел с Gnome Shell и, таким образом, символизировал возврат к истокам.

Многие сразу догадались, что отказ от Unity связан с выходом на рынок. Марк Шаттлворт так и сказал. Пока ты частная компания (private company), то у тебя полная свобода действий и можно заниматься любыми вещами, даже если они не приносят деньги. Но выход на рынок делает тебя уже публичной компанией (public company) и здесь уже совсем другие правила. В твоём портфеле не должно быть проектов, чья коммерческая выгода сомнительна. Никто не говорит, что из-за инвесторов будут отменяться проекты, но и коммерческую целесообразность никто не будет задвигать на задний план.

Марк говорит, что рад устойчивости Убунту как платформы и даже если он завтра попадёт под автобус, то мир Убунту продолжит развиваться. А в Unity искренне верили и Марк реально верил в то, что вокруг Unity сплотятся те кто хотел бо́льшей открытости и независимости.

Дата последней правки: 2017-10-25 12:14:59

RSS vasilisc.com   


Разделы

Главная
Новости
Ворох бумаг
Видео Linux
Игры в Linux
Безопасность
Статьи об Astra Linux
Статьи о FreeBSD
Статьи об Ubuntu
Статьи о Snappy
Статьи об Ubuntu Phone
Статьи о Kubuntu
Статьи о Xubuntu
Статьи о Lubuntu
Статьи об Open Source
Карта сайта